British Sign Language Assembly

On Wednesday the whole school took part in a British Sign Language Assembly. The assembly was led by three pupils who are members of the British Sign Language Club. Every week, the children learn lots of new words and different ways to communicate, and wanted to show what they have learned to their friends.

The assembly started with the children telling the school their names in sign, followed by the whole alphabet, with the rest of the children following along. After a few more phrases, the assembly finished with the girls signing the whole of the Bruno Mars song ‘You Can Count on Me’. There were a few teary eyed teachers in the audience after that!
